Преобразование списка объектов JSON в один объект JSON в R - PullRequest
0 голосов
/ 13 ноября 2018

Я работаю над проектом для школы, который требует от меня объединения ~ 600 файлов JSON в один файл CSV. У меня минимальные знания в области кодирования на R, и я продолжаю получать ошибки, которые не могу устранить, возможно, из-за моих минимальных знаний. Вот код, который я использую:

filenames <- list.files(pattern="*.json")

myJson <- lapply(filenames, function(x) fromJSON(file=x))

Это возвращает список содержимого JSON всех моих файлов (ура), и это то, где что-то ломается. Если я использую:

myJson <- toJSON(myJson)

чтобы попытаться преобразовать весь мой список данных JSON в один JSON, я получаю эту ошибку:

Error in toJSON(myJson) : unable to escape string. String is not utf8

Если я использую unlist(myJson), я теряю все столбцы и получаю бесполезный единственный столбец всех моих данных. Любая помощь будет принята с благодарностью! Спасибо.

...